Ordinals
beta
Address 1K5wJrLjyTqpisuaLGhcVJsKveYMwtGWjC
sat balance
8420
runes balances
outputs
293f7c53280b612cb4f9b53c3d86ff5098fe54a9fe53e3035e17ef531e2e7bf1:1